Treatment Overview
Under-eye rejuvenation fillers are a non-surgical cosmetic procedure designed to address hollows, dark circles, fine lines, and volume loss under the eyes. As we age, the area beneath the eyes can become sunken or shadowed due to loss of fat, collagen, and skin elasticity, resulting in a tired or aged appearance.

Using hyaluronic acid (HA) dermal fillers, Korean dermatologists restore volume, smooth the transition between the lower eyelid and the cheek, and brighten the under-eye area. Ideal Candidates
Ideal candidates for under-eye fillers include:
- Individuals with visible under-eye hollows or dark circles caused by volume loss
- Patients seeking a non-surgical solution for under-eye rejuvenation
- Those with good skin elasticity and realistic expectations
- Individuals in good overall health
This treatment is generally not suitable for pregnant or breastfeeding women, patients with active skin infections near the eyes, or individuals with known allergies to filler substances.
Possible Risks & Complications
While under-eye fillers are considered safe, potential side effects may include:
- Temporary swelling, bruising, or redness
- Mild tenderness or discomfort
- Rare unevenness or lumpiness, usually corrected with massage or follow-up adjustments
- Very rare vascular complications or filler migration

Recovery & Aftercare
Recovery is minimal, allowing most patients to return to daily activities immediately. Korean clinics typically recommend:
- Avoid rubbing or massaging the under-eye area for 24 hours
- Refrain from alcohol, strenuous exercise, or hot saunas for 1–2 days
- Apply cold compresses to reduce swelling and bruising
- Attend follow-up appointments for assessment and touch-ups if needed
Mild swelling or tenderness is normal and usually resolves within a few days.
Results & Longevity
Results are visible immediately, with final effects appearing as any swelling subsides within a week. Depending on the filler type, results generally last 9–12 months, with periodic maintenance helping to sustain a youthful, smooth under-eye appearance.
Patients can expect smoother under-eye contours, reduced hollows, brighter appearance, and a refreshed overall facial look.
Treatment Process in Korea
The typical procedure involves:
- Consultation – Assessment of tear trough depth, eye shape, and patient goals
- Marking injection points – Ensures precise and symmetrical placement
- Application of numbing cream – Enhances comfort during injections
- Filler injection – HA filler carefully administered under the eyes
- Shaping & evaluation – Ensures smooth, natural transitions with surrounding facial features
- Aftercare guidance – Instructions for recovery and optimal results

Cost of Under-Eye Rejuvenation Fillers in Korea
The cost varies depending on filler type, clinic reputation, and the volume used:
- Standard session: 400,000 – 900,000 KRW (USD $300 – $675)
- Premium fillers or expert clinics: 900,000 – 1,500,000 KRW (USD $675 – $1,125)
